2559 Portable Potentiostat-Galvanostat
Small footprint unit working at ±10V ±100mA
Model 2559 can operate both as potentiostat or galvanostat with 9 current ranges, from 1nA to 100mA Full Scale, allowing for precise measurements in ultra-sensitive experiments. This unit can even be powered by a 12V battery allowing for applications in Faraday cage or in remote areas.
- Aluminium container delivers both perfect electromagnetic shielding and mechanical resistance making this potentiostat extremely rugged;
- Portable and lightweight for in-field measurements or experiments in Faraday cages without power line interference;
- Driven by VApeak software for electrochemical applications, material science, batteries, electroanalysis or ZPulse for Electrochemical Impedance Spectroscopy and ultra-fast experiments when combined with with Model 2700 Frequency Response Analyzer.

| Counter Electrode | |
| Voltage Output | ± 10V max |
| Current Output | ± 100mA max |
| Slew Rate | 0,01mV/s to 10V/s |
| Protection | Thermal, overload and short-circuit |
| Working Electrode | |
| Current Measure | From 1nA to 100mA Full Scale in 9 ranges |
| Current Resolution | From 1pA at 1nA F.S. to 10μA at 100mA F.S. |
| Measuring Accuracy | < 5% of Full Scale in 1nA to 1μA ranges < 0,25% of Full Scale in 10μA to 100mA ranges |
| Reference Electrode | |
| Input Impedance | > 1TΩ |
| Input Capacitance | < 20pF (1m cable) |
| Biasing Current | < 10pA at 25°C |
| Common Mode Rejection | > 60dB full frequency response |
| Voltage Range | ± 10V max |
| Polarization Capability | |
| Voltage | ± 10V max |
| Current | ± 0,1A max |
| Voltage Resolution | 0,1mV |
| Max Current Resolution | 10pA |
| Accuracy | ± 0,2% & 0,1% (conversion at Full Scale) |
| IR Compensation |
|
| Positive Feedback Range | 2Ω to 100MΩ (depending on current range) |
| Response Time | |
| Potentiostatic Rise Time | < 1µs resistive load (1000Ω) |
| Galvanostatic Rise Time | < 17µs resistive load (1000Ω) |
| Meters and Interfaces | |
| A/D Converter | 16 BIT |
| D/A Converter | 16 BIT |
| Temperature meter | 0 to +100°C with PT1000 probe (0,1°C resolution and ±0,2°C accuracy) |
| Sampling Interval | 200 µs |
| Digital Interface | |
| Connection | USB with full instrument control (baud rate 57600 – N – 8 – 1) |
| Memory | EEPROM 64kB – SRAM 32kB |
| Port Output | 8 external accessory |
| I/O port | 8 optional |
| Cell Connections | |
| Cables | 3 poles connector to 4mm banana plug |
| Power supply and Dimensions | |
| Voltage Mains | 12 to 24V AC/DC 50/60Hz |
| External Power | Model 2560 8-channel Power Supply Single Power Supply (provided if Model 2560 is not present) |
| Power Consumption | 10VA max |
| Dimensions (L x W x H) | 200 x 215 x 80mm |
| Weight | 1,5kg |
